Hey guys!

Please use this thread to schedule your matches. The full rules can be found here. Please submit your results here. All games must have a recorded screen shot of the result and that shall be uploaded with the match result.

The deadline for this round is Sunday, August 27th.

Map Pool:
Treasure Island
Equal footing
Shelter pass
Arabia
Mountain Crossing
Coastal
Great Lake
Big Island
Oasis

Each map can only be played a maximum of 1 time per series. The loser of the previous game chooses the map for the next game. (ex. player A vs player B, Player A wins game 1, player B then picks the map for game 2. Player A wins game 2, Player B then picks the map for game 3.)

The first map for this round is Treasure Island. Winner will be decided in a best-of-three series.

Each player gets 1 map veto per series, regardless of how many games are in the series. The vetoes will be given out live during the matches at any time a player decides to veto a map. If a player decides not to use a veto, than the veto does NOT get transferred to the other player.
